It’s the last Monday of the month and I’m on Meal Plan #4! If you’ve missed any of the other weeks make sure to check back to get ideas for your weekly meals.

This week I’m sharing some real comfort food with you. I feel like this month has been so cold and so snowy that I all I want is warm and comforting food.

That’s why I’m sharing my Chicken Pot Pie. This is a hearty comfort food with homemade gravy and a delicious crust. Plus I always make two and put one in the freezer for another night. I figure if you’re putting in the work for one you might as well double it and have one ready to pop in the oven for later.

I’m also sharing my Instant Pot Mississippi Roast. This is a great recipe because it makes a ton. My husband and I usually eat it over top of mashed potatoes or noodles the first night and then we make French Dips out of it the second day to turn the leftovers into a totally new meal.

In addition to those yummy main dishes I have two awesome dessert recipes you’re going to want to make for St. Patrick’s Day. One of them includes Thin Mint Cookies so if you haven’t paid a visit to your favorite Girl Scout you better get on it!

So sit back, grab a notepad, and get ready to plan your meals for the week. If you try any of these recipes I’d love for you to come back and share what recipe you made and what you think about it!

Instant Pot Mississippi Roast

This meal is delicious served over top of mashed potatoes or noodles and served with rolls or the maple cornbread below. It's also easily repurposed into French Dip Sandwiches the next day.

Baked Eggplant Parmesan

This baked version of eggplant parmesan will make less mess than frying it and it tastes delicious. Serve with the pear and pecan winter salad and rolls for a tasty dinner. You can also make this ahead of time and refrigerate overnight before reheating in the oven the next day.

Chicken Pot Pie (Freezer Meal)

Make a double batch and freeze one using the enclosed instructions so you have an easy meal for another night! You can also "cheat" and use refrigerated pie crust instead of making your own. Since it's a meal all in one pot serve it with the Black Midnight Cake or Thin Mint Stuffed Cookies for dessert.
